Zhongquan Wan, Chunyang Jia, Yan Wang
Hierarchical NiS2 hollow microspheres (HM-NiS2) were successfully in situ grown on FTO by one-step hydrothermal method, and then tested as the counter electrode (CE) for dye-sensitized solar cells (DSSCs) for...
